Meanings and Origins of the name Phoenix And Gunner

The name "Phoenix" finds its origins in ancient Greek mythology, representing the mythical bird that is cyclically regenerated or reborn from its ashes. In various cultures, the phoenix symbolizes immortality, renewal, and the continuity of life. As a dog’s name, Phoenix carries with it a sense of regality and mysticism, rendering it a fantastic choice for pets with a graceful and commanding presence.

"Gunner," on the other hand, has roots in Old Norse and Scandinavian languages, where it originated as Gunnar, meaning "warrior" or "soldier." Over time, Gunner evolved in English-speaking countries to become a popular choice, especially among those who appreciate its strong, robust connotation. The name Gunner has maintained its historical essence, symbolizing protection, courage, and an unwavering spirit.

Cultural or Regional Variations of the name

The name Phoenix transcends cultures albeit its mythological roots, finding a place in Chinese mythology as Fenghuang, a similar mythical bird symbolizing balance and prosperity. In these cultures, naming a dog Phoenix can symbolize the integration of harmony and strength in the household.

Gunner, with its Scandinavian origin, remains particularly favored in Northern European regions, evoking a historical connection to ancient warriors and defenders. The cultural heritage embedded in this name can make it a sentimental choice for families with Scandinavian ancestry or those who appreciate its bold connotation.
